Iran: Catherine Colonna calls for the “immediate release” of the French “hostages”

The French Ministry of Foreign Affairs assured this Tuesday that the mobilization of the French authorities to release the seven nationals detained in Iran continues to be “total”.

The head of French diplomacy, Catherine Colonna, on Tuesday asked her Iranian counterpart, Hossein Amir-Abdollahian, for the “release of the French hostages” held by Iran, respect for “civil and political rights” in Iran and the “non-interference” from Tehran. in its vicinity.

“I spoke briefly with him in the summit room to ask him again for the release of the hostages that are being held by Iran and full respect for international humanitarian law and international law in general,” he said during a post-meeting press conference. regional. summit on the shores of the Dead Sea in Jordan.
